Former U.S. Navy Hospitalman Third Class Allan Andrews will be honored for his service and sacrifice by receiving a payment-free vehicle through Military Warriors Support Foundation’s (MWSF) Transportation4Heroes program, in collaboration with Wells Fargo and Empire Hyundai of Jamaica. A special key ceremony will take place at Hudson Yards where he will be awarded the keys to this new vehicle. (1888PressRelease) When: November 20, 2025 at 11:00 a.m. - Photo, video, and interview opportunities following presentation. Where: The Shops at Hudson Yards Level 1, 20 Hudson Yards, New York, NY 10001 Former U.S. Navy Hospitalman Third Class Allan Andrews (HM3) served honorably from 2007 to 2016, including deployments with Marine units to Iraq and Afghanistan, where he provided medical care in combat and was injured in the line of duty. He finished his service at Walter Reed National Military Medical Center, supporting recovering and transitioning veterans through the Navy Wounded Warrior Program. Raised in Brooklyn, NY, with family roots in Belize, Allan draws on his military experience and family values to grow his businesses, support veteran programs, and expand his family’s ventures. Military Warriors Support Foundation’s Transportation4Heroes has awarded over 200 vehicles across the U.S. Through MWSF mentorship program, participants have paid off over $29 million in pre-existing debt. About Military Warriors Support Foundation Military Warriors Support Foundation is a 501(C)(3) non-profit charity, founded by LTG. Leroy Sisco (Ret), in 2007. Their mission is to provide programs that facilitate a smooth and successful transition for our nation’s combat-wounded military heroes, Gold Star Spouses, and their families. Their programs focus on housing and homeownership, recreational activities, transportation assistance and leadership development. Through their programs, they award mortgage-free homes and payment-free vehicles to combat-wounded military heroes and unmarried Gold Star Spouses. In addition to the home or vehicle, the families receive family and financial mentoring.
